

Introduction
The Nikon Z MC 105mm f/2.8 VR S is a mid-telephoto macro prime lens for Nikon’s Z-series vary of full-frame mirrorless cameras.
It can be used with APS-C sensor fashions the place it offers a 157.5mm equal focal size.
The Nikon Z 105mm lens options 16 parts in 11 teams together with 3 ED parts, 1 aspherical factor, parts with Nano Crystal and ARNEO coats, and a fluorine-coated entrance factor.
If affords a minimal focusing distance of 29cm / 11.4″ and a life-size most magnification ratio of 1:1.
It has a near-circular 9 blade diaphragm which creates a sexy blur to the out-of-focus areas of the picture, whereas an inside focusing mechanism means the lens barrel does not transfer, and it is also mud and moisture resistant.
This lens affords built-in VR (Vibration Discount) picture stabilization value as much as 4.5 stops to allow handheld capturing in tough lighting situations.
Different options embody an built-in OLED panel that shows the aperture setting, focus distance, and depth of subject figures, a customizable L-Fn button, a customizable management ring for altering the aperture, publicity compensation and ISO pace, plus a 11.4 to 19.7″ / 0.29 to 0.5m focus limiter change to permit for faster shut focusing.
The Nikon Z MC 105mm f/2.8 VR S lens is offered now priced at £999 / $999 within the UK and the US, respectively.
Ease of Use

Weighing in at 630g / 1 lb 6.3 oz and measuring 140 mm/5.6 in. in size, the Nikon Z MC 105mm f/2.8 VR S is pretty compact and light-weight for a 105mm macro lens.
It is general measurement enhances a mid-sized digicam physique just like the Nikon Z6 II that we examined it with, as proven within the product images.
Construct high quality is excellent regardless of the comparatively low weight of the lens. It has a plastic shell with a mix of metallic and plastic elements used inside.


The Nikon Z MC 105mm f/2.8 VR S has a weather-sealed mud and moisture resistant design which makes it well-suited to life in each the sector and the studio.
Focusing is usefully inside and guide focusing is feasible when set through the A/M change on the lens barrel.
Full-time guide focus override can also be accessible at any time just by rotating the main focus ring.


The Nikon Z MC 105mm f/2.8 VR S lens has a generously broad focus ring that is very properly damped and ridged for simpler grip.
The electronically coupled focus ring makes ultra-fine changes very straightforward.
The main target throw may be very giant to permit for extra exact guide changes when capturing macro topics.


You may as well alter the main focus throw to match your most well-liked approach of working and reverse the main focus path of the lens too, though solely on a Z-mount digicam launched after October 2020.
The Focus Vary Limiter change prevents the lens from looking via the complete focusing vary. There are two choices – Full and 05.m to 0.29m.
There are not any onerous stops at each ends of the vary, although, making it tougher to set focus at infinity.


Polariser customers must be happy that the 62mm filter thread does not rotate on focus.
Relating to auto-focusing, the Nikon Z MC 105mm f/2.8 VR S zoom proved to be a reasonably fast performer on the Nikon Z6 II digicam that we examined it with, taking about 0.25 seconds to lock onto the topic.
We did not expertise an excessive amount of “looking” in good gentle, with the lens shortly and precisely focusing nearly the entire time. It does battle just a little extra in low-light situations, although, typically requiring a number of makes an attempt to efficiently lock onto the topic.


For a macro lens, it is a very quiet performer because of the built-in Twin-Motor Multi-Focus STM inside focusing system, making it well-suited to each stills and film capturing.
Focus respiration is nearly non-existent on this lens, so you’ll be able to safely shift focus throughout video recording with out affecting the angle of view.
The Nikon Z MC 105mm f/2.8 VR S options built-in stabilisation pushed by voice-coil motors that’s value as much as 4.5 stops of compensation It additionally combines with in-camera VR (if accessible) for steadier handheld pictures even in low gentle.


This lens continues the Z-series use of a skinny customizable management ring, to which you’ll assign management over aperture, publicity compensation and ISO.
There’s additionally a customizable Lens-function (L-Fn) button which is ready to AE-L by default however could be configured to one in all a spread of key digicam settings.
Lastly, the multi-function OLED show could be toggled between exhibiting the present focus distance, depth of subject markers and aperture setting by urgent the DISP button and it really works nicely in each brilliant and darkish conditions.
The Nikon Z MC 105mm f/2.8 VR S is equipped with a superb plastic spherical lens hood (HB-99) which locks into place when totally engaged and an excellent high quality lens case (CL-C2).

Chromatic Aberrations
Chromatic aberrations, usually seen as blue or purple fringes alongside contrasty edges, weren’t very obvious in our check pictures, solely showing in very excessive distinction areas.

Distortion
There’s nearly no barrel or pincushion distortion evident in both the JPEG or RAW information.

Gentle Fall-off
With the lens set to its most aperture of f/2.8, there may be some fairlyobvious gentle fall-off within the corners, requiring you to cease down by at the least 2 f-stops to forestall it.
